You may still be hearing that the housing market is still in the tank and for the most part I guess you can consider this true, however, to some this is a great time. We can tell here in Arizona that many people are enjoying our market the way it is by the number of buyers out trying to acquire a home whether it be your first time homebuyers or an investor or even those that are relocating to our area or finding a second home.
The first time home buyers are finding prices that they could not afford a few years back and are looking to get into a home to get the tax credit being offered if they purchase this year. Homes are still available to them at fantastic prices but they have to be pretty quick on their toes because many homes that are bank owned are being bought out from under them by cash buyers. Cash is gold right now and banks are taking lower offers that are cash over an offer that may be a bit higher but still need to go through the lending process. With lenders tightening their belts you never know when the buyer gets turned down on their loan at the last moment and banks want the sure thing.
Investors are finding these great deals, especially the bank owned homes, buying them cash then fixing them up and flipping them. Back to the good ole days of fixing and flipping that alone tells us that our market is on the rise again. When we have investors jumping back into our market it is usually the first sign that we are stabilizing and home prices will rise once again.
